		<description>I watched the Gonzaga fight and frankly Carwin was getting the worst of it until Gonzaga made the mistake of attempting to go toe to toe with Carwin at close range after coming out of the clench. You could see that shot coming from a mile away.
No doubt Carwin has a good right, and he finally beat someone of note. But Brock&#039;s last two fights were more impressive to me not only in the caliber of talent but in the implementation of good tactics and the obvious growth in Brock&#039;s skill sets. Every fight Brock is getting better, smarter, and stronger. When Carwin and Brock fight, I think Brock will be more cautious and stick with what works, remembering his first fight with Mir. This will be the difference. From what I have seen, Carwin appeared a bit raw or perhaps less disciplined/intelligent in this last fight than Lesnar looked in his last couple of fights, even though Carwin has more MMA experience. In so many words every fight Lesnar has been in he was in control against a much better overall field of talent. He improved through each fight, stuck to his fight plan, and appears more disciplined/ aware than Carwin. Of course until the fight begins all is opinion.

PS If Gonzaga would have fought intelligently this one might have turned out differently or at least would have lasted longer.</description>
